Ticket: Fixturewright test-data factory failing in CI. Env file on the seeding runner is stale — points at the retired Holtmere fixture store. Symptoms: every factory build 403s. Action: swap the endpoint var, restart the runner, rerun the smoke suite. The fixture store credential belongs on the line right after this one.

secret setting of tajof-bahif: COURIER_KEY3=65d

PR: load-test tweaks for the Cartwheel checkout flow. We hammered staging with 5k simulated shoppers and found the payment step queues up under burst traffic, which explains those "stuck spinner" tickets support keeps seeing. This PR raises worker counts and adds a backpressure cap so the page fails fast instead of hanging. The new limits we settled on are below.

limits module of kawig-yahap:
QUOTAS = {
    "ulaox": 452,
    "fravan": 56,
    "sorwyn": 261,
    "gormir": 724,
    "jorael": 382,
    "eliius": 779,
    "fenok": 963,
}

### Runbook: Orphaned-Resource Sweeper (Tidyhawk)

Tidyhawk scans the Cloudmere control plane nightly and deletes resources with no owning manifest. Plugin authors: tag anything your plugin creates with an owner label, or the sweeper will reclaim it after 48 hours. To register an exemption through the internal Sweepctl API, authenticate with the key below.

service key, kagep-yafop: qvz23-ZKPHptIdEFAcWdmbBSRvIiM